Transaction 5ffb673783c2e275e64b9a11eefc2c2614bfb7424b5c1e0ae64dac8e87f0ed91

1 Input
2 Outputs
  • 5ffb673783c2e275e64b9a11eefc2c2614bfb7424b5c1e0ae64dac8e87f0ed91:0
  • value  639135768
    address  1CXhejq6QKxAJQchL4xwCuKAxGfBYCuJXZ
  • 5ffb673783c2e275e64b9a11eefc2c2614bfb7424b5c1e0ae64dac8e87f0ed91:1
  • value  17063741141
    address  19Nezf6VGySy4mnENsk5GZbQwwQkRJDEVt